I just learned to sample…. Thoughts? by lil_changito_ in GarageBand

[–]mightybeardlord 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Nice start this sounds good. Can I offer a coupe Of constructive builds.

Maybe you could start by bringing in the vocal sample earlier to maintain interest and intrigue.

Think about variation after every 8 bars.

A beat structure to arrange to is,

8 bar intro 8 bar build up 8 bar main drop 8 bar build up 8 bar 2nd drop 8 bar outro.
